Output 662e205bbfc313ea0be72fdf748f481fbb1293e68a93c89fbb53b3a96f677fd8:5

value
5763421215
script pubkey
OP_0 OP_PUSHBYTES_32 23897a50192b85644e3108a9a5dbac0e41cbb7ac275798f11662ca81b0ca6144
address
bc1qywyh55qe9wzkgn33pz56tkavpequhdavyate3ugkvt9grvx2v9zquh5cn2
transaction
662e205bbfc313ea0be72fdf748f481fbb1293e68a93c89fbb53b3a96f677fd8
confirmations
53
spent
true